I Got The (Elite) Blues

Best Elite EVAR!
Ok Hasbro, what gives? Why do you make things so confusing? We've heard in the past that elite ranges were the new standard, and we were happy about that, ecstatic even. We were diggin’ reshells of our old favorites and lovin’ the new and innovative designs that were debuting. It was mostly easy to tell the difference from old to new, most of the old stuff was yellow. The few that weren't were easily distinguished by the blazon white stripe of the elite line.  So why Hasbro? Why are you re-releasing non elite blasters with elite colors?! First the Jolt, then the Barrel Break and the Reflex. To my knowledge these weren't the bestselling blasters to begin with, so I can understand not wanting to spend the time and money to improve them to elite ranges. So why repaint them?! Listen, I get it, you want more variety, but you want to phase out the yellow of old. Fans will see it as tainted and under performing. So, why not release them in a different color? Or without the white stripe? Or NOT AT ALL. I mean, they had their day in the sun, if they weren't great sellers why bring them back? You already have superior offerings at those price points and with similar blaster types.

Mega Centurion on Amazon & Release Date

The Mega Centurion has popped up on Amazon.com. Listed as a for sale by "Nerf" and boasting a price of 49.99 & free shipping, this item is pre order only. It's is set at a September 1st release date. Will it be the same for brick and mortar stores? We don't know for certain, but it's likely that it'll start trickling in before then.

Centurian Australia Rlease Date Announced!

Squadron Of Foam Tasmania (S.O.F.T.) did a little digging and Hasbro Australia has replied with a release date for the Centurian. When asked about the Longshot, Hasbro Australia replied:
"Hi Michael,

Unfortunately, Hasbro Australia no longer distributes this particular product.

The new range of Nerf Elite will have a comparable blaster; “The Centurian”, this will be available at retail stores in October 2013."

The original Facebook post can be found here.

What does this mean in terms of a US release date? We're not sure yet but hopefully they won't be far apart from one another.

Nerf Elite Mega Centurion

Elite Mega Centurion
My Last Dart has the exclusive on the new N-Strike Elite Mega Centurion. Sporting all new darts and internals the box claims distances of "up to 100 feet". This looks like it's going to be the first blaster in the "Mega" line and looks like Nerf's response to the demand for an Elite Longshot.  Check out the original post on My Last Dart for all the juicy exclusive details.
